When to Use the AI Automotive Small Business SWOT Analysis Template

This template is useful at multiple stages of your automotive business journey.

  • When launching a new automotive small business and validating your competitive position before investing heavily in inventory, equipment, or staff

  • When planning business growth such as expanding services, adding EV repairs, or opening a new service location

  • When facing declining revenue, increased competition, or customer retention challenges and needing structured analysis

  • When preparing for funding discussions, bank loans, or investor pitches that require clear strategic insight

  • When adjusting to industry changes such as new regulations, emerging vehicle technologies, or supply chain shifts

  • When conducting annual strategic planning to align operations, marketing, and workforce planning

Best practices for your AI Automotive Small Business SWOT Analysis Template

Following best practices ensures your SWOT analysis delivers real strategic value. Use these guidelines to keep your analysis accurate, actionable, and relevant.

Do

  • Base your analysis on real operational and market data rather than assumptions

  • Involve key team members such as managers or lead technicians for broader perspective

  • Review and update the SWOT analysis regularly as the market evolves

Don’t

  • Do not make points too vague or generic to act upon

  • Do not ignore external threats assuming they are out of your control

  • Do not treat the SWOT analysis as a one-time exercise

Data Needed for your AI Automotive Small Business SWOT Analysis

Key data sources to inform analysis:

  • Financial statements and revenue trends

  • Customer feedback, reviews, and satisfaction surveys

  • Local competitor offerings and pricing

  • Operational metrics such as service turnaround time

  • Employee skills, certifications, and staffing levels

  • Industry reports and automotive market trends

  • Regulatory and compliance requirements

AI Automotive Small Business SWOT Analysis Real-world Examples

Independent Auto Repair Shop

Strengths include experienced mechanics and strong local reputation. Weaknesses involve limited digital marketing presence. Opportunities arise from increasing vehicle ownership in the area. Threats include dealership service centers offering bundled services. The SWOT analysis helps prioritize marketing investment. It also highlights the need for service differentiation.

Used Car Dealership

Strengths focus on competitive pricing and flexible financing options. Weaknesses include inconsistent inventory supply. Opportunities exist in online vehicle sales and delivery services. Threats come from large franchise dealerships. SWOT insights guide inventory and marketing strategy. They also support negotiation with suppliers.

Automotive Parts Retailer

Strengths include wide product range and supplier relationships. Weaknesses involve limited in-store technical support. Opportunities are driven by DIY car maintenance trends. Threats include e-commerce competitors with lower prices. The SWOT analysis informs customer service improvements. It also supports omnichannel strategy development.

Mobile Vehicle Service Provider

Strengths include convenience and flexible scheduling. Weaknesses relate to limited service capacity per day. Opportunities include partnerships with fleet operators. Threats involve rising fuel and maintenance costs. SWOT results help optimize service routes. They also support pricing strategy adjustments.
